What Are Bubble Letters?
Understanding the Context
Bubble letters are a lighthearted typeface style characterized by thick, rounded, air-filled shapes. The bubble letter ‘O’ stands out due to its perfectly symmetrical, almost two-dimensional form—resembling a bubble you’d blow with a wand—designed for maximum visual impact and approachability. Unlike formal or script fonts, bubble ‘O’s are simple, fun, and instantly recognizable.

How to Design a Perfect Bubble Letter ‘O’
Creating your own bubble letter ‘O’ requires just a few design principles:
- Start with a Straight Circle Base: Begin with a rounded rectangle or circle to ensure symmetry.
- Thicken the Outline: Use stroke widths at least 2–3 times the internal stroke thickness to create that iconic puffy look.
- Add Barrel Curves: Some versions softly taper or curve the inner edge inward or outward to simulate a rounded ‘surface’ volume.
- Play with Color & Texture: Bold solid colors, gradients, or metallic finishes elevate its visual punch—common in digital art and merchandise.
